Abstract :
This paper presents a novel method to estimate the Doppler ambiguity number of the stepped-frequency synthetic aperture radar (SFSAR) system based on echo data. The method exploits characteristics of the stepped frequency signal. In the method, it´s unnecessary to know the velocity of the platform ahead of time which is different from the traditional methods. Firstly, The method estimates the Doppler centroids of the sub-band signals. Secondly, it calculates the Doppler centroid and the Doppler ambiguity of the combined signal by curve fitting and theoretical calculation. Finally, The accuracy analysis and the simulation result are shown to verify the validity of this method.
